Oswego Police, Yorkville Business Team Up to Benefit Special Olympics

Event includes a 50/50, door prizes and a chance to win a special-edition Harley-Davidson.

The Oswego Police Department will team with Yorkville Bowl, 1211 N. Bridge St. in Yorkville, to host a fundraiser for Special Olympics Illinois on Sunday, Oct. 5.

The cost is $20 per person, which includes two games of bowling, shoe rental, pizza and soda for each lane. All profits will go to Special Olympics Illinois.

Registration starts at noon and bowling begins at 1 p.m.

Police will also be selling Torch Run merchandise and tickets for a chance to win the 2014 Law Enforcement Torch Run Special Olympics-edition Harley-Davidson.

The event will also include a cash bar, regular menu items, a 50/50 raffle, door prizes and a highest score prize.
